How to Solve the Word Craze Daily Mini

5 steps to clear the board.

  1. 1
    Start with the shortest clues

    Short answers have fewer crossing tiles, so solving them first seeds the longer answers for free. The Mini is compact, so one early win often cascades through the whole board.

  2. 2
    Count the tile slots before you commit

    Each blank row shows you how many letters the answer has. Count before typing - a word that is one letter too long or short is wrong even if it looks right. Use the tile count to filter your first instinct.

  3. 3
    Treat trailing question marks as wordplay signals

    A "?" at the end of a clue signals a pun or lateral connection, not a straight definition. Re-read the clue sideways and the answer often clicks immediately.

  4. 4
    Cross-reference the tiles you have already filled

    Because the Mini is small, every answer shares tiles with at least one other. If you are stuck, look at which letters are already locked in from crossing answers and work backwards.

  5. 5
    Commit early, correct fast

    On a short board hesitation costs more than a wrong guess. Enter your best candidate, then use the crossing tiles to confirm or rule it out and move on.
